有没有人有过从.net应用程序调用Visual FoxPro报告的经验?他们希望看到报告并打印出来。
我必须将FoxPro应用程序迁移到.Net,客户端希望保留FoxPro数据库+报告,但在其上放置一个新的.Net前端。
他们希望保留丰富的福克斯报告。有人试过吗?
答案 0 :(得分:3)
我个人没试过;但Foxpro for Windows项目(至少从v.7.0开始)已经具备了编译为COM对象的能力,这在这种情况下可能很有用。此外,在9.0版中,他们添加了报告监听器功能,使您可以对报告施加更多控制。在这两种功能之间,您应该能够从.Net调用报告。
就访问fox表而言,Microsoft确实提供了与它们进行交互的OLE方法。
Microsoft OLE control for VFP 9.0
抱歉,我没有答案,但希望这些链接会有所帮助。
答案 1 :(得分:-1)
查看https://groups.google.com/d/msg/frx2any/2YQr_bjGGFc/rLXgEuPsf3oJ
有一个代码显示如何从C#
中调用VFP报告